Английский Язык - Английский Язык
Prior to now, up to the present time; from the origin to this point

We now make available these works which were heretofore unpublished.

{a} formerly, anciently, long ago, once
Up to the present time; from the origin to this point
Up to this time; hitherto; before; in time past
Heretofore means `before this time' or `up to now'. They reported that clouds are an important and heretofore uninvestigated contributor to the climate. = hitherto, previously. before this time (here + tofore (11-17 centuries) (from toforan))

    Этимология

    [ 'hir-t&-"fOr, -"for, "hir- ] (adverb.) 13th century. From Middle English heretoforn, equivalent to here (“here”) + toforn (“before”), from Old English toforan (“before”). More at here, tofore.
